The Actinide Separations Conference provides a forum for scientists and engineers to present and discuss the results of current research activities, operating experiences, and other matters related to actinide chemistry and nuclear material processing.

Typical topics include:

solvent extraction, ion exchange, dissolution and purification of unique materials, pyrochemical processing of actinide materials and used nuclear fuels, and development and implementation of analytical techniques for nuclear materials.

Conference presentations cover all aspects of fundamental and applied research related to recovery, isolation, and purification of actinides as featured in the following areas:

  • Analytical Chemistry
  • Hydrometallurgy
  • Pyrometallurgy
  • Environmental Remediation
  • Medical Isotopes
  • Fission Product Chemistry
  • Separation Processes On-line Monitoring
  • Nuclear Material Recovery and Processing
  • Actinide Immobilization and Waste Forms
  • Flowsheet and Equipment Design and Modeling
  • Plant Scale Design and Operations

This conference is held yearly and is hosted on a rotating basis by one of seven DOE national laboratories (ANL, INL, LANL, LLNL, ORNL, PNNL, and SRNL) which perform R&D activities involving the actinide elements (thorium, uranium, neptunium, plutonium, americium, curium etc.).

Glenn T. Seaborg Actinide Separations Award

At the Actinide Separations Conference banquet, the Glenn T. Seaborg Actinide Separations Award will be presented to a U.S. scientist or engineer who has made outstanding and lasting contributions to the development and application of actinide separations processes and methodology.

  • The Seaborg Award shall be presented only to a scientist or engineer of U.S. nationality.
  • A recipient of the Seaborg Award shall have made a significant contribution to one or more of the areas described below:
    • Development of new and/or improved methods for the plant or laboratory scale recovery, separation, and purification of actinide elements
    • Basic research that is directly and clearly related to the separation of actinide elements
  • The recipient’s contributions in one or more areas of actinide separations shall be of current significance even though the work may have been performed many years prior to the nomination for the Seaborg Award.
